Are you thinking about remodeling your home but worried about the cost? Don’t worry, you can still create a stunning design without breaking the bank. Here are some tips and tricks for remodeling design on a budget:
1. Plan Ahead: Before starting any remodeling project, make sure to have a well-defined plan. This will help you prioritize your expenses and avoid overspending.
2. DIY Projects: Consider doing some of the work yourself. There are plenty of tutorials and videos available online that can guide you through common remodeling tasks. By doing it yourself, you can save a significant amount of money on labor costs.
3. Repurpose and Upcycle: Instead of buying new furniture and decor, try repurposing and upcycling items you already own. With a fresh coat of paint or some creative tweaks, you can transform old items into new and unique pieces.
4. Shop Sales and Clearance: Keep an eye out for sales, discounts, and clearance events. Many home improvement stores offer significant discounts on products that are discontinued or out of season. Don’t be afraid to negotiate prices or ask for a better deal.
5. Focus on High-Impact Areas: Instead of remodeling the entire house, focus on high-impact areas such as the kitchen or bathroom. Updating these spaces can make a big difference in the overall look and feel of your home.
6. Light and Color: Use lighting and color strategically to make your space appear bigger and brighter. Well-placed mirrors, neutral wall colors, and sufficient lighting can give the illusion of a larger and more spacious room.
7. Reuse Materials: If you’re tearing down walls or removing fixtures, salvage and reuse materials whenever possible. This not only saves money but also contributes to sustainable and eco-friendly practices.
8. Compare Quotes: Before hiring contractors or purchasing materials, make sure to shop around and compare quotes. Get multiple estimates and choose the option that fits within your budget without compromising on quality.
